Juggun Kazim comes up with something unbelievable for anniversary celebration
Juggun Kazim is known for being a little extra energy and a little extra creative in her celebrations. On her 10-year wedding anniversary, she planned something extra dramatic.
To mark the celebration, she showed up at her husband Feisal Naqvi’s office in a horse-drawn carriage in a red dress, complete with a violinist on board. She posted the whole thing on Instagram as well.
The violinist is playing a popular tune from an Indian movie Mohabattein.
As her visibly surprised husband walked up to the carriage, he was showered with flower petals. Juggun also put a flower garland around his neck.
“Happy Wedding Anniversary, my best friend, my Mao, soul mate, my protector, my mentor, my hero and my life partner,” she wrote in the post.
“(Now, let’s see what I do next year)”
In response, Feisal also posted a message to his wife on Instagram along with a photograph.
“10 years ago. Juggun looks the same. I have weathered a bit.” he wrote.
The couple tied the knot in 2013 and have a son and a daughter together.
